CHOICE OF LAW (LIMITATION PERIODS) ACT 1993 - SECT 5
Characterisation of limitation laws
5 Characterisation of limitation laws
If the substantive law of a place, being another State, a Territory or New
Zealand, is to govern a claim before a court of the State, a limitation law of
that place is to be regarded as part of that substantive law and applied
accordingly by the court.
